Xiaosheng Si is a scholar working on Safety, Risk, Reliability and Quality, Statistics and Probability and Automotive Engineering. According to data from OpenAlex, Xiaosheng Si has authored 34 papers receiving a total of 4.0k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Safety, Risk, Reliability and Quality, 13 papers in Statistics and Probability and 11 papers in Automotive Engineering. Recurrent topics in Xiaosheng Si's work include Reliability and Maintenance Optimization (28 papers), Statistical Distribution Estimation and Applications (13 papers) and Advanced Battery Technologies Research (11 papers). Xiaosheng Si is often cited by papers focused on Reliability and Maintenance Optimization (28 papers), Statistical Distribution Estimation and Applications (13 papers) and Advanced Battery Technologies Research (11 papers). Xiaosheng Si collaborates with scholars based in China and Belgium. Xiaosheng Si's co-authors include Jianxun Zhang, Changhua Hu, Yong Yu, Yaguo Lei, Tianmei Li, Xiaoyan Sun, Shengjin Tang, Hong Pei, Naipeng Li and Chuanqiang Yu and has published in prestigious journals such as IEEE Access, Mechanical Systems and Signal Processing and Neural Computation.
